Classic Pop Songs
Classic pop songs have shaped the music landscape and resonate with audiences across generations. Here are some iconic examples that stand out:
- “Billie Jean” by Michael Jackson - Released in 1983, this track features a catchy bass line and compelling storytelling, making it one of the King of Pop's signature songs.
- “Like a Prayer” by Madonna - A controversial yet impactful song from 1989, it blends pop with gospel influences, showcasing Madonna's range as an artist.
- “I Want to Hold Your Hand” by The Beatles - This 1963 hit marked the band's first major success in the United States, further igniting Beatlemania across the world.
- “Dancing Queen” by ABBA - A timeless disco anthem from 1976, it's known for its infectious melody and uplifting chorus, making it a staple at parties.
- “Oops!... I Did It Again” by Britney Spears - This 2000 hit solidified Britney's status as a pop icon with its catchy hook and memorable music video.
These songs not only define the pop genre but also continue to influence countless artists and musicians today, ensuring their place in musical history.
